Congress MP Expresses Dissatisfaction Over PM's Response Outside Parliament
Kathmandu. The main opposition party Nepali Congress has also expressed dissatisfaction that the Prime Minister is responding from the stage of the party's general convention instead of responding in Parliament.
In the House of Representatives meeting on Sunday, Congress MP Renuka Koucha urged the Prime Minister to maintain the dignity of his office and be mindful of diplomatic decorum, as every statement of the Prime Minister is an official political message of Nepal.
'We opposition parties are demanding a response in the House. But he gave a response at the party convention,' Koucha said, 'Are you informing the party workers and not the House?'
